Description
The National Safety Council's Defensive Driving program offers practical strategies to reduce collision-related injuries and fatalities. Offered locally through the Safety & Health Council of Northern New England, this course has set the standard in the industry for over 40 years, and continues to improve driver behaviors.
Benefits of attending include:
- Attendees from New Hampshire and Maine receive 3 points reduction after completing the classroom course (Vermont does not have a point reduction program). Points are not removed from the driving record, but credited towards loss of license. Points are removed by the state after 3 years.
- Certificates are mailed to attendees within 5 business days upon successful completion of the course. Pre-payment for the course is required.
- Many insurance companies offer a reduction in their automobile insurance rate upon successful completion of this course. (Contact your insurance company to find out if this is an option.)
